The Role

AMD is looking for a senior software engineer to join our growing team. You will be a member of ROCm HIP runtime team working on innovative hardware and software technologies. You will help deliver exceptional performance and related feature enhancements via maintainable code development, optimizations/tuning, and collaboration. 

The Person

The ideal candidate should be passionate about software engineering and possess leadership skills to drive sophisticated issues to resolution. Able to work independently, communicate effectively and collaborate optimally with different teams across AMD.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and develop new software features
  • Work with AMD’s architecture specialists to improve future products
  • Participating in new ASIC and hardware bring ups
  • Identify and help resolve quality issues working closely with other internal engineering teams
  • Research alternative, more efficient ways to accomplish the same work
  • Develop technical relationships with peers and partners


Preferred Experience

  • Strong object-oriented C/C++ programming background
  • Ability to write high quality code with a keen attention to detail
  • Experience with modern concurrent programming and threading APIs
  • Experience with software development processes and tools such as Git source code control, profiler, and debugger
  • Effective communication and problem-solving skills
  • Experience with compute languages like HIP, CUDA, OpenCL is a plus


Academic Credentials

  • Bachelor’s or Master's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or equivalent
